shudder

US /ˈʃʌd.ɚ/
UK /ˈʃʌd.ər/

Verb

1.

to shake suddenly with very small movements because of a very unpleasant thought or feeling

Example:
I shuddered at the thought of having to go back there.
The memory made her shudder.
2.

to shake violently, especially of a machine or vehicle

Example:
The old engine shuddered into life.
The plane shuddered as it hit turbulence.

Noun

a sudden shaking movement of the body or an object

Example:
A shudder ran down her spine.
The ship gave a violent shudder.
